  • School Bus Restraints for Small Children in Canada (TP 14325, 2004)

    A study that assessed the safety of preschool-aged children travelling in school buses, showing that:

    • these children would benefit from using child car seats that are right for their height and weight
    • older children are well protected without child car seats or booster seats

    As of April 1, 2007, all new school buses are required to have a minimum number of seats with lower and tether anchors, based on the bus' total number of passenger seats. This ensures each bus can safely accommodate small or preschool-aged children.

  • Comparison of Two Advance Signalling Systems Used on Canadian School Buses: Amber Lights and Red Lights (TP 13903, 2002) (available by request)

    A comparison of two advance signalling systems, amber lights (eight-light system) and red lights (four-light system):

    • The main goals were to analyze the relative effectiveness of the two advanced signaling systems in reducing the speed of motorists travelling in the oncoming lane and preventing stopping violations, as well as to survey bus drivers using these systems.
    • The two systems were almost equivalent in terms of mitigating risks for a child crossing the road.
    • Bus Drivers wanted a consistent approach across the country and driver education for motorists.

  • Evaluation of Two School Bus Advance Signaling Devices: The Eight-Light System and Hazard Lights (TP 13346, 1999) (available by request)

    A study of advance signaling lights for traffic control:

    • on road testing performed to compare bus with and without advance signaling
    • advance signaling showed a reduction in the number of illegal passes by drivers coming from the opposite direction
